The invention concerns a lingerie item comprising at least one holding element (3) capable of holding said lingerie item when it is being worn, said holding element (3) consisting of a textile material provided, on the inner surface (31) of same intended to come into contact with the skin, with a discontinuous coating (4) of elastomeric material capable of preventing said lingerie item from slipping. According to the invention, said discontinuous coating (4) of elastomeric material comprises a pattern of protrusions (41) of elastomeric material in the form of grains of rice having a distribution of omnidirectional orientation in the reference system of the inner surface (31) of the holding element (3), said protrusions (41) comprising dimensions and a distribution such that the density of protrusions per surface unit of the holding element (3) is at least 10 protrusions per square centimetre, and preferably between 10 and 40.

A bra that adheres to the wearer's torso, enabling the bra to stay securely in place while aesthetically lifting the wearer's breasts up and out. At least one adhesive patch that includes soft silicone affixed to the fabric of the bra, primarily in the areas adjacent to the cups, is provided. The soft silicone adheres to the wearer's skin via Van Der Waals forces, and a secondary layer of silicone or fabric may be used to secure that adhesion. The Van Der Waals adhesion mechanism can be enhanced by the inclusion of micrometer-sized setae along the soft silicone portion of the adhesive patches. The setae can be angled to provide additional support in the desired direction.

A brassiere structure (1) is provided. The brassiere structure (1) comprises two cups (11) and two lateral wings (13). Each of the cups (11) has a first attached structure (12a). Each of the lateral wings (13) has a second attached structure (12b) and an adhesive layer (13a). The second attached structure (12b) is detachablely attached on the first attached structure (12a), and the adhesive layer (13a) is sticking on a lateral side of each of the breasts.

This bra (1) comprises a multi‑layer sheet with textile component in which there are formed, preferably by moulding, two cups (2), the sheet comprising a stiffening element (20) in the form of a panel of rigid material comprising at least three fingers (22, 23, 25) leading out of a vertex (21) positioned substantially underneath and on the outside of a respective cup (2), a first finger (22) running substantially in a horizontal arc under the cup (22), a second finger (23) running substantially obliquely into the cup (2) and a third finger (25) running substantially vertically along the surface beside the cup (2), the second finger (23) conforming to the concave shape of the cup (2).

Reusable adhesive body apparel is disclosed. The reusable adhesive body apparel includes a decorative component and an adhesive component coupled to the decorative component. The adhesive component is formed of a material that permits the apparel to be reused multiple times. In one configuration, the apparel includes an adhesive tape with a decorative image provided on a non-adhesive surface of the tape, and a gel coupled to the adhesive surface of the tape. In another configuration, the apparel includes a decorative component with an uneven surface topography, and an adhesive gel. The apparel may be used for any suitable purpose, for example, the apparel may be used as a breast cover, a bathing suit, a costume, or a tattoo.

The object of the present invention is to provide an adhesive brassiere and a method of producing the same. The method includes molding a breast-like film made of th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U), placing the molded film in a mold for molding brassiere cups, pouring an adhesive silicone composition in the mold, and heating the adhesive silicone composition. The adhesive brassiere removably adheres to a breast without shoulder straps and wings, and a user can easily wear and remove it. Additionally, unlike a conventional adhesive brassiere, since a portion of the adhesive brassiere of the present invention, coming into contact with the breast, does not consist of a film structure but a bulk structure, its life is semi-permanent.

In a breast support apparatus (500) for use with any garment, the sling or wrap of material (501) is elasticated or 'stretchable' and non-slip, for example, being of cotton/polyester. The sling or wrap of material (501) has been shaped as shown with the ends (501a,501b) being narrowed to the width of elasticated, connecting strap (502), said ends (501a,501b) being joined to the strap and to one another, for example, by appropriate stitching. The ends (501a,501b) of the strap are passed through an opening in metal connecting buckle (503) of the connecting strap (502). The connecting strap (502) may be used to connect or hook the breast apparatus (501) to an appropriate location on an outer garment.

A self-sustaining female breast support, formed from a thin, flexible, soft, elongate sheet (1) of shaped profile made from synthetic material, one of its surfaces being at least partly covered by a thin layer of skin-compatible adhesive, on its other surface there resting an elongate sprung bar (2) formed of semi-rigid synthetic material, its two ends being fixed to the flexible sheet (1), the adhesive layer being made to adhere to the lower part of the breast, which is widened and maintained raised by the action of the sprung bar (2) in the manner of a leaf spring.

The invention relates to a method for embellishing the shape of a human body by means of a cosmetic plaster and to the suitable embodiments of cosmetic plasters. Said cosmetic plaster is attached on the one hand, to skin over loose tissues (breast, abdomen, thighs, buttock) and on the other hand, to skin over firm tissues, preferably adjacent to human bone structure, so that the loose tissue parts are stretched towards the firm tissue parts. The inventive plasters are used to lift the buttock, abdomen, breast and thighs in order to improve their aesthetics.

A body protective device comprising a bag (10) composed of two gas-barrier sealing members (1, 2) different in the extent of deformation and provided with a valve (a) which opens an air passage between the sealing members (1, 2) when they undergo elastic deformation by pressurization and closes the air passage as a result of elastic recovery of the sealing members due to depressurization. The human body can be protected by attaching the device to the trunk or the extremities and operating the valve (a) to introduce the air into the bag (10) to thereby inflate the same. By appropriately operating the valve (a), the passage of the air into and out of the bag can be effected at will and the device becomes reusable. As the valve (a) is small and comparatively flat, the device does not give the body a feeling of physical disorder.

Le soutien-gorge est compose de deux elements symetriques, soutenant chacun un sein. L'element comporte une partie large 1, adhesive, placee sous le sein et/ou sur le cote, et une bretelle 2 mince adhesive au moins a l'extremite, contre la partie arriere de l'epaule. Ce soutien-gorge permet de porter des vetements avec les decolletes les plus divers. Les vetements peuvent en outre y etre accroches.

A breast support device 10 comprising a cup section 12 having a convex surface (18, figure 2) and a concave surface (20, figure 2); and a bracing section 22 adjacent an edge and extending radially from the cup section; wherein the bracing section is substantially inflexible. The bracing section may be substantially perpendicular to the cup section. The concave section and one side of the bracing section may comprise elastomeric materials. The cup section may have at least one aperture or cut-out region. The cup section and bracing section may be integrally moulded. The cup section may comprise a skeleton and a textile outer coating, and the skeleton preferably comprises plastics material. A pair of the breast support devices may be combined to form a strapless brassiere (40, figure 5), and the brassiere’s bracing section may be a single element or a pair of releasably connected elements.
